Output adb32e636a67156b87e5d8a4622753bb6b38ea601f75c8838c095ec2ff73fc44:0

value
12926426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a4c9c51cf621a72a3d84983150c8ae4d5efc0a5 OP_EQUAL
address
MHbDdmF8sXQj2mPWVtfxGNApZGrtaM9kU7
transaction
adb32e636a67156b87e5d8a4622753bb6b38ea601f75c8838c095ec2ff73fc44
spent
true